Cons

Management at StretchLab Solana Beach/Del Mar creates a toxic and unsupportive work environment. Pay is so low that most employees need multiple jobs just to get by. Leadership is manipulative and narcissistic, often gossiping about both staff and clients, which fosters a hostile atmosphere. Many employees who gave proper notice were treated poorly — forced out earlier than their planned final day, pressured with inaccurate paperwork, or made to feel blamed for leaving despite offering more than enough transition time. Leadership also has a pattern of avoiding accountability and handling resignations in an unprofessional, dismissive way. The combination of high turnover, low pay, and lack of respect from management makes it nearly impossible to thrive or feel supported in this workplace.
